Output ea266abffc099e019ed7c88daabe2d87ca7d6c9a3561cfe336bc0fe3151ed303:2

value
59343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c59aa295ec66877e3c7aa220cd0130003df1b27 OP_EQUAL
address
34GvFvjBF4M7sBecf3oJXranmgd1c5tFS7
transaction
ea266abffc099e019ed7c88daabe2d87ca7d6c9a3561cfe336bc0fe3151ed303
spent
true